Structural foundation repair services focus on diagnosing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the extent of foundation movement or damage, followed by implementing targeted solutions to restore stability. Common repair methods may include underpinning, piering, or installing additional supports to reinforce the existing structure. The goal is to prevent further deterioration, reduce the risk of structural failure, and ensure the safety and longevity of the property.

Problems that lead to the need for foundation repair often include settlement, cracking, or shifting ca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or poor construction practices. Signs of foundation issues can include uneven floors, visible cracks in walls or the foundation itself,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around door frames. Addressing these problems early can help mitigate more extensive damage and costly repairs in the future. Professional contractors use specialized techniques and equipment to accurately diagnose the root causes and apply appropriate repair solutions.

Properties that typically require foundation repair services include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ings and multi-family complexes. Older properties are often more susceptible to foundation issues due to aging materials and shifting soil conditions. Additionally, properties located in areas prone to soil movement or high moisture levels may experience foundation problems more frequently. What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around door frames or moldings.

How long does a typical foundation repair take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ects are completed within a few days to a week.

Are foundation repairs disruptive to my home? Repair processes can involve some noise and minor disturbances, but experienced contractors aim to minimize impact on daily routines.

What causes foundation settlement or shifting? Factors include soil movement, poor drainage, tree roots, and changes in moisture levels around the foundation.
